Paolo Ulian's Cone-Shaped Biscuit Designs are Ideal for Spreads and Syrups
Talented Italian designer Paolo Ulian has created an ingenious biscuit design that is deal for dipping. These cookies are designed to look like thimble cones that fit perfectly onto a person's finger making them ideal for dunking into sauces, syrups and spreads.
Ulian's cookies are designed to fit perfectly onto a finger, like a sewing thimble. The cone-shaped design is ideal allowing users to place the cookie directly onto their fingers and dunk the cookie into a spread or sauce of their choosing for added flavor. The finger cookies seem to be made from a thin wafer making them ideal to dip in rich sauces such as caramel, chocolate spreads or even a tall glass of milk.
These cookies are a great example of a design that prompts an unforgettable eating experience that is stark in contrast to how to conventionally eat a cookie.
